Four Iraqi soldiers, policemen killed in N. Iraq
2007-03-09
(KUNA) -- Two Iraqi army soldiers and two policemen were killed in two separate attacks in the Iraqi northern city of Kirkuk on Thursday, according to the Iraqi police. A source at the police told KUNA that two army soldiers from the First Brigade, riding a civilian car, were killed by unknown gunmen in Huwaija district in Kirkuk. No one claimed responsibility for the attack.

Meanwhile, a source at the police department in Mosul, northern Iraq, said armed men shot dead two policemen at a checkpoint in southern Mosul. Despite the security plan enforced by the government in Baghdad, the attacks against civilians and military personnel continued in northern Iraq.
